Output 6595942608f7361ac22a037ce4d3d723e33f36c90d7ddd3e856ea2b063e4a7e4:0

value
2734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 012906cadb169482ee4f36ac9382a9a757e5b79e OP_EQUAL
address
31o9kJsvs81eeZqx3FGszi5wzdF6vrjKCc
transaction
6595942608f7361ac22a037ce4d3d723e33f36c90d7ddd3e856ea2b063e4a7e4
spent
true